The Student Ambassadors are hosting H.O.P.E week 9/17 - 9/20 to promote Suicide Prevention Month. HOPE stands for Hold On Pain Ends. Student Ambassador have printed inspirational quotes for each student's locker grades 7-12. The Student Ambassadors have also made daily posters with a quote. They are encouraging students to take a picture with the posters and tag on Instagram @ghs_student_ambassadors. Colors that represent HOPE have been assigned to each day of the week. GHS students are encouraged to participate and promote suicide prevention month.

As the country awoke to the 18th anniversary of the September 11th attacks, Greenfield R-IV served an assembly of remembrance this morning. The assembly was led by High School student ambassadors and embodied the emotion and sincerity of the day. Mr. Gandy delivered an acoustic performance of the Star Spangled Banner and the High School Student Ambassadors paid tribute by reciting a timeline of events from that sorrowful day in 2001. Greenfield R-IV would like to send our upmost gratitude to those who have served our country whether it be in the past, present, or future. Never forget. #WeRemember #9/11
